Output 663e250cc5b5d1127050e7ef421e1f21daa7a8de3276c16aaf8cbf1427518c68:0

value
186452113
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 450397449c7869e06495f20100c7cb734315558b OP_EQUALVERIFY OP_CHECKSIG
address
17Huvjg62CkZEWcxsA6KBYmhwZsbMteE1x
transaction
663e250cc5b5d1127050e7ef421e1f21daa7a8de3276c16aaf8cbf1427518c68
spent
true